Rev. Thomas Stevenson CRAIG, ,of Chequer Hall,1st Minister of Ballyweaney Presbyterian Church, b. 6 Aug 1820, Faughenvale, Londonderry, Ireland , d. 19 Jan 1878, Thargomindah, Queensland, Australia (Age 57 years) |
Married |
21 Mar 1843 |
Ballycastle, County Antrim, Northern Ireland |
- Ref:Belfast News-Letter Antrim, Northern Ireland 28 Mar 1843 Thomas, Jane and their children departed Liverpool ,England,on the 8th May 1852 on board the Australia(on it's maiden voyage to Melbourne) ,arriving at Port Fairy in Victoria ,Australia on the 22nd August 1852.

Notes |
- The family Grave( now demolished ) in Toowong Cemetery was located at Por 13:37:11.
- (Research): Ref: Empire (Sydney, NSW : 1850 - 1875) Tuesday 9 April 1872 p 3 Article"There are two membors of this branch of the Kirkpatrick family in Australia ; one, the wife of the Rev. Thomas Craig, late Presbyterian clergyman of Penrith, New South Wales ; the other, Mr. Kirkpatrick, of the Gulf of Carpentaria, Queensland, in whose possession are a few silver spoons of curious shape and workmanship, brought over by his ancestors from Scotland"
